我正在很好地使用NSImageView
设置为图像,以便用户可以添加自己的图像。可以通过拖放或复制和粘贴实际图像将图像添加到NSImageView
中,但是如果将图像文件复制到Finder中然后粘贴到NSImageView
中,则图像将无法正常工作。如何获取从Finder复制的图像文件,以正确的图像而不是默认的jpeg图标的形式粘贴到图像视图中?
这是我用来创建视图的代码:
let view = NSImageView()
view.isEditable = true
view.allowsCutCopyPaste = true
这是从Finder复制jpeg文件并将其粘贴到图像视图中时图像视图中显示的内容: